#d6dbca h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d6dbca is composed of 83.9% red, 85.9%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.8%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 77.6 degrees, a saturation of 19.1% and a lightness of 82.5%. #d6dbca color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adb795.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d6dbca color description : Light grayish green.
The hexadecimal color #d6dbca has RGB values of R:214, G:219,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14080970.
